In a very 2017 review, researchers examined the results of CBD on pain in rats with osteoarthritis. The outcome showed that CBD helped to reduce joint pain in the dose-dependent fashion and prophylactic CBD administration was uncovered to help reduce future developments of nerve hurt and pain in arthritic joints. 

Researchers have lately discovered and succeeded in synthesizing conolidine, a normal compound that demonstrates promise as being a potent analgesic agent with a more favorable protection profile. Even though the correct mechanism of motion continues to be elusive, it's presently postulated that conolidine could have a lot of biologic targets. Presently, conolidine has long been revealed to inhibit Cav2.two calcium channels and enhance the availability of endogenous opioid peptides by binding to a lately identified opioid scavenger ACKR3. Although the identification of conolidine as a possible novel analgesic agent presents an extra avenue to address the opioid crisis and manage CNCP, additional reports are necessary to comprehend its system of action and utility and efficacy in taking care of CNCP.

Corticosteroid injection continues to be extensively employed mainly because it is understood to be helpful in the procedure of musculoskeletal Ailments. In vitro scientific tests have proven that corticosteroids have therapeutic effects on the tendon as well as the bordering connective tissues by inhibiting collagen, extracellular matrix molecules, and granulation tissue output, in addition to inflammatory suppression [23]. However, such optimistic therapeutic outcomes of corticosteroids may possibly exist only during the short term [24]. Uğurlar et al. [12] described that corticosteroid injection was an effective therapy in the main six months, but shed its success after the first 6 months.
